Connecting via Bluetooth
To get your Fire TV keyboard up and running, it’s crucial to connect it via Bluetooth, the lifeblood of its functionality. Begin by ensuring your Fire TV device is powered on and that the keyboard is ready to pair. Here’s how to do it step-by-step:
- Put Keyboard in Pairing Mode: Usually, there’s a dedicated button you can press or hold to switch to pairing mode. Check your user guide for specifics, as this can vary.
- Access Bluetooth Settings on Fire TV: On your Fire TV home screen, go to settings and select "Controllers & Bluetooth Devices."
- Initiate Pairing: Select "Other Bluetooth Devices," and your Fire TV will start searching for available devices.
- Select Your Keyboard from the List: Once it appears, click on it to establish the connection.
This process should be relatively straightforward, offering a seamless entry into the world of keyboard input for your entertainment device.
Troubleshooting Common Setup Issues
Even the best technology can run into hiccups. If your Fire TV keyboard isn’t connecting or functioning as expected, there are several common issues to consider:
- Keyboard Not Detected: If your device does not find the keyboard, ensure it’s in pairing mode and close to the Fire TV. You might need to restart both the keyboard and the Fire TV.
- Connection Drops: Sometimes, the connection might drop unexpectedly. This can be caused by interference from other devices or low battery levels. Try moving other gadgets away or replacing the batteries in the keyboard.
- Lag in Input: A frustrating issue can arise when there’s noticeable latency while using the keyboard. This can often be mitigated by ensuring there isn’t anything obstructing the signal between the keyboard and your Fire TV unit.

Comparison with Other Streaming Keyboards
When assessing the Fire TV keyboard against its contemporaries, one must look beyond aesthetics and delve into practicalities. For instance, the Logitech K400 Plus is a commonly adopted alternative, known for its integrated touchpad. This feature brings a mouse-like experience to the TV screen, allowing for seamless navigation across web pages and apps. Unlike the Fire TV keyboard, it offers keys that are larger, potentially catering to those who prefer typing without missteps. However, that very size can make it less suitable for users who want something compact for ease of storage.
On the other hand, the Rii K12 Plus mini wireless keyboard often catches the eye due to its unique aesthetic and portable design. It provides users with a smaller footprint, making it a hit among those who are looking for a travel-friendly option. Yet, its keys can feel cramped for extensive typing sessions. Here, the Fire TV keyboard takes the cake with its ergonomically designed layout that balances compactness and usability, ideal for binge-watching sessions or that late-night app navigation.
